40
41 /*
42  * Horrible macros for returning unboxed tuples.
43  *
44  * How an unboxed tuple is returned depends on two factors:
45  *    - the number of real registers we have available
46  *    - the boxedness of the returned fields.
47  *
48  * To return an unboxed tuple from a primitive operation, we have macros
49  * RET_<layout> where <layout> describes the boxedness of each field of the
50  * unboxed tuple:  N indicates a non-pointer field, and P indicates a pointer.
51  *
52  * We only define the cases actually used, to avoid having too much
53  * garbage in this section.  Warning: any bugs in here will be hard to
54  * track down.
55  */

1015
1016 /* -----------------------------------------------------------------------------
1017  * MVar primitives
1018  *
1019  * take & putMVar work as follows.  Firstly, an important invariant:
1020  *
1021  *    If the MVar is full, then the blocking queue contains only
1022  *    threads blocked on putMVar, and if the MVar is empty then the
1023  *    blocking queue contains only threads blocked on takeMVar.
1024  *
1025  * takeMvar:
1026  *    MVar empty : then add ourselves to the blocking queue
1027  *    MVar full  : remove the value from the MVar, and
1028  *                 blocking queue empty     : return
1029  *                 blocking queue non-empty : perform the first blocked putMVar
1030  *                                            from the queue, and wake up the
1031  *                                            thread (MVar is now full again)
1032  *
1033  * putMVar is just the dual of the above algorithm.
1034  *
1035  * How do we "perform a putMVar"?  Well, we have to fiddle around with
1036  * the stack of the thread waiting to do the putMVar.  See
1037  * stg_block_putmvar and stg_block_takemvar in HeapStackCheck.c for
1038  * the stack layout, and the PerformPut and PerformTake macros below.
1039  *
1040  * It is important that a blocked take or put is woken up with the
1041  * take/put already performed, because otherwise there would be a
1042  * small window of vulnerability where the thread could receive an
1043  * exception and never perform its take or put, and we'd end up with a
1044  * deadlock.
1045  *
